6pm - 2am MUST be able to train on 1st shift This position will be
responsible for assisting with the repairs within the facility and
maintenance of machinery and mechanical equipment such as motors,
pneumatic tools, conveyor systems, production machines and
equipment, and electronic equipment by performing the following
duties. Essential Duties and Tasks To perform this job
successfully, an individual must be able to perform each essential
job function satisfactorily. Reasonable accommodations may be made,
upon request, to enable individuals with disabilities to perform
the essential functions.
- Machine maintenance processes including: electronic,
electrical, and mechanical installations, as well as repairs and
preventative maintenance.
- Maintaining plant safety, housekeeping standards, and quality
checks within a manufacturing environment.
- Disassembling and reassembling of machinery.
- Read and interpret schematics and process control
diagrams.
- Troubleshooting and calibrating level, pressure, temperature,
and flow measuring instruments.
- Working with electronic controls and circuits, hard wiring
relay logic systems and process instrumentation.
- Reading blueprints and equipment manuals. Qualifications,
